SQL基础:数据更新事务与数据库系统结构详解
需积分: 9 103 浏览量
更新于2024-08-16
收藏 8.39MB PPT 举报
在SQL基础课程中,学习数据更新事务时,关键信息主要包括以下几点:
1. **数据更新事务要素**:
- **被更新的关系**: 数据更新事务通常针对数据库中的特定关系或表,这些表包含了需要更新的数据。
- **更新操作条件**: 更新操作通常基于特定的属性,如主键、外键或其他唯一标识符,用来指定哪些行应该被修改。
- **属性值的修改**:更新操作明确了要更改的具体属性及其新的值。
2. **关系模式的存取方法**:
- **索引方法**: 提供快速查找数据的机制,通过索引查找特定属性值,提高查询效率。
- **B+树方法**: 一种高效的树形数据结构,用于数据库的磁盘存储,支持范围查询和并行访问。
- **聚簇(Cluster)方法**: 数据按照某个属性排序并存储在一起,提高读取性能,但插入和删除可能较慢。
- **HASH方法**: 基于哈希函数将数据直接定位到内存位置,查找速度快,但不适合频繁的插入和删除操作。
3. **数据库系统基础**:
- **数据库系统概述**: 包括数据管理的发展历史、目的和核心组件。
- **数据库系统组成**: 包括数据库DB、DBMS(数据库管理系统)、应用系统、DBA(数据库管理员)和用户。
- **数据模型**: 学习实体、记录的概念以及关系模型、层次模型和网状模型等不同类型的数据库模型。
- **数据库系统功能**: DBMS提供DDL(数据定义语言)定义数据结构,DML(数据操纵语言)支持数据操作,同时强调安全性、完整性和并发控制。
4. **数据管理与数据处理**:
- 数据管理涉及数据的整个生命周期,包括收集、组织、存储、安全性和维护等。
- 数据处理是对原始数据进行加工,形成新信息,为用户提供价值。
5. **数据管理发展阶段**:
- 人工管理阶段:早期手动处理数据的方式。
- 文件系统阶段:引入文件作为数据管理手段。
- 数据库系统阶段:现代数据库技术的兴起,实现高效、集中管理数据。
这些知识点为理解SQL中数据更新事务提供了基础,同时也涵盖了数据库系统的核心原理和发展历程,有助于学习者深入理解数据库管理的关键概念和技术。
2022-06-03 上传
2022-11-13 上传
2008-10-16 上传
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
点击了解资源详情
2023-05-26 上传
条之
- 粉丝: 23
- 资源: 2万+
最新资源
- C++多态实现机制详解:虚函数与早期绑定
- Java多线程与异常处理详解
- 校园导游系统:无向图实现最短路径探索
- SQL2005彻底删除指南:避免重装失败
- GTD时间管理法:提升效率与组织生活的关键
- Python进制转换全攻略:从10进制到16进制
- 商丘物流业区位优势探究:发展战略与机遇
- C语言实训:简单计算器程序设计
- Oracle SQL命令大全:用户管理、权限操作与查询
- Struts2配置详解与示例
- C#编程规范与最佳实践
- C语言面试常见问题解析
- 超声波测距技术详解:电路与程序设计
- 反激开关电源设计:UC3844与TL431优化稳压
- Cisco路由器配置全攻略
- SQLServer 2005 CTE递归教程:创建员工层级结构